589.101 - Blackwater River State Forest; Lease of Board’s Interest in Gas, Oil, and Other Minerals.

589.101 Blackwater River State Forest; lease of board’s interest in gas, oil, and other minerals.—Notwithstanding the provisions of ss. 253.51-253.61, the Florida Forest Service is hereby expressly granted the authority to lease its 25-percent interest in oil, gas, and other minerals within the boundaries of the Blackwater River State Forest; provided, however, that grants shall be made only to the lessee or lessees holding the 75-percent interest in said minerals retained by the United States in its conveyance to this state. The concurrence of the Board of Trustees of the Internal Improvement Trust Fund required by s. 589.10 shall not be necessary under the provisions of this section.
History.—s. 1, ch. 59-184; s. 2, ch. 61-119; ss. 14, 27, 35, ch. 69-106; s. 75, ch. 2000-154; s. 34, ch. 2012-7.
